+//===-- CXXRecordDeclDefinitionBits.def - Class definition bits -*- C++ -*-===//
+//
+// Part of the LLVM Project, under the Apache License v2.0 with LLVM Exceptions.
+// See https://llvm.org/LICENSE.txt for license information.
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: Apache-2.0 WITH LLVM-exception
+//
+//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
+//
+// This file enumerates the various bitfields that we want to store on C++ class
+// definitions.
+//
+//===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
+//
+/// @file CXXRecordDeclDefinitionBits.def
+///
+/// In this file, each of the bitfields representing data about a C++ class
+/// results in an expansion of the FIELD macro, which should be defined before
+/// including this file.
+///
+/// The macro have three operands:
+///
+/// Name: The name of the field, as a member of CXXRecordDecl::DefinitionData.
+///
+/// BitWidth: The width of the field in bits.
+///
+/// MergePolicy: How to behave when the value of the field is different in
+/// multiple translation units, one of:
+/// NO_MERGE: It is an ODR violation if the fields do not match.
+/// MERGE_OR: Merge the fields by ORing them together.
+
+#ifndef FIELD
+#error define FIELD before including this file
+#endif
+
+/// True if this class has any user-declared constructors.
+FIELD(UserDeclaredConstructor,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// The user-declared special members which this class has.
+FIELD(UserDeclaredSpecialMembers, 6,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class is an aggregate.
+FIELD(Aggregate,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class is a POD-type.
+FIELD(PlainOldData,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class is empty for traits purposes, that is:
+/// * has no data members other than 0-width bit-fields and empty fields
+/// marked [[no_unique_address]]
+/// * has no virtual function/base, and
+/// * doesn't inherit from a non-empty class.
+/// Doesn't take union-ness into account.
+FIELD(Empty,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class is polymorphic, i.e., has at
+/// least one virtual member or derives from a polymorphic class.
+FIELD(Polymorphic,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class is abstract, i.e., has at least
+/// one pure virtual function, (that can come from a base class).
+FIELD(Abstract,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class is standard-layout, per the applicable
+/// language rules (including DRs).
+FIELD(IsStandardLayout,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class was standard-layout under the C++11
+/// definition.
+///
+/// C++11 [class]p7. A standard-layout class is a class that:
+/// * has no non-static data members of type non-standard-layout class (or
+/// array of such types) or reference,
+/// * has no virtual functions (10.3) and no virtual base classes (10.1),
+/// * has the same access control (Clause 11) for all non-static data
+/// members
+/// * has no non-standard-layout base classes,
+/// * either has no non-static data members in the most derived class and at
+/// most one base class with non-static data members, or has no base
+/// classes with non-static data members, and
+/// * has no base classes of the same type as the first non-static data
+/// member.
+FIELD(IsCXX11StandardLayout,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when any base class has any declared non-static data
+/// members or bit-fields.
+/// This is a helper bit of state used to implement IsStandardLayout more
+/// efficiently.
+FIELD(HasBasesWithFields,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when any base class has any declared non-static data
+/// members.
+/// This is a helper bit of state used to implement IsCXX11StandardLayout
+/// more efficiently.
+FIELD(HasBasesWithNonStaticDataMembers,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when there are private non-static data members.
+FIELD(HasPrivateFields,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when there are protected non-static data members.
+FIELD(HasProtectedFields,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when there are private non-static data members.
+FIELD(HasPublicFields,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if this class (or any subobject) has mutable fields.
+FIELD(HasMutableFields,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if this class (or any nested anonymous struct or union)
+/// has variant members.
+FIELD(HasVariantMembers,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if there no non-field members declared by the user.
+FIELD(HasOnlyCMembers,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if any field has an in-class initializer, including those
+/// within anonymous unions or structs.
+FIELD(HasInClassInitializer,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if any field is of reference type, and does not have an
+/// in-class initializer.
+///
+/// In this case, value-initialization of this class is illegal in C++98
+/// even if the class has a trivial default constructor.
+FIELD(HasUninitializedReferenceMember,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if any non-mutable field whose type doesn't have a user-
+/// provided default ctor also doesn't have an in-class initializer.
+FIELD(HasUninitializedFields,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if there are any member using-declarations that inherit
+/// constructors from a base class.
+FIELD(HasInheritedConstructor,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if there are any member using-declarations named
+/// 'operator='.
+FIELD(HasInheritedAssignment,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// These flags are \c true if a defaulted corresponding special
+/// member can't be fully analyzed without performing overload resolution.
+/// @{
+FIELD(NeedOverloadResolutionForCopyConstructor, 1, NO_MERGE)
+FIELD(NeedOverloadResolutionForMoveConstructor, 1, NO_MERGE)
+FIELD(NeedOverloadResolutionForMoveAssignment, 1, NO_MERGE)
+FIELD(NeedOverloadResolutionForDestructor, 1, NO_MERGE)
+/// @}
+
+/// These flags are \c true if an implicit defaulted corresponding
+/// special member would be defined as deleted.
+/// @{
+FIELD(DefaultedCopyConstructorIsDeleted, 1, NO_MERGE)
+FIELD(DefaultedMoveConstructorIsDeleted, 1, NO_MERGE)
+FIELD(DefaultedMoveAssignmentIsDeleted, 1, NO_MERGE)
+FIELD(DefaultedDestructorIsDeleted, 1, NO_MERGE)
+/// @}
+
+/// The trivial special members which this class has, per
+/// C++11 [class.ctor]p5, C++11 [class.copy]p12, C++11 [class.copy]p25,
+/// C++11 [class.dtor]p5, or would have if the member were not suppressed.
+///
+/// This excludes any user-declared but not user-provided special members
+/// which have been declared but not yet defined.
+FIELD(HasTrivialSpecialMembers, 6,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// These bits keep track of the triviality of special functions for the
+/// purpose of calls. Only the bits corresponding to SMF_CopyConstructor,
+/// SMF_MoveConstructor, and SMF_Destructor are meaningful here.
+FIELD(HasTrivialSpecialMembersForCall, 6,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// The declared special members of this class which are known to be
+/// non-trivial.
+///
+/// This excludes any user-declared but not user-provided special members
+/// which have been declared but not yet defined, and any implicit special
+/// members which have not yet been declared.
+FIELD(DeclaredNonTrivialSpecialMembers, 6,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// These bits keep track of the declared special members that are
+/// non-trivial for the purpose of calls.
+/// Only the bits corresponding to SMF_CopyConstructor,
+/// SMF_MoveConstructor, and SMF_Destructor are meaningful here.
+FIELD(DeclaredNonTrivialSpecialMembersForCall, 6,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// True when this class has a destructor with no semantic effect.
+FIELD(HasIrrelevantDestructor,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class has at least one user-declared constexpr
+/// constructor which is neither the copy nor move constructor.
+FIELD(HasConstexprNonCopyMoveConstructor, 1,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// True if this class has a (possibly implicit) defaulted default
+/// constructor.
+FIELD(HasDefaultedDefaultConstructor, 1,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// True if a defaulted default constructor for this class would
+/// be constexpr.
+FIELD(DefaultedDefaultConstructorIsConstexpr,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True if this class has a constexpr default constructor.
+///
+/// This is true for either a user-declared constexpr default constructor
+/// or an implicitly declared constexpr default constructor.
+FIELD(HasConstexprDefaultConstructor, 1,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// True if a defaulted destructor for this class would be constexpr.
+FIELD(DefaultedDestructorIsConstexpr,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// True when this class contains at least one non-static data
+/// member or base class of non-literal or volatile type.
+FIELD(HasNonLiteralTypeFieldsOrBases,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// Whether we have a C++11 user-provided default constructor (not
+/// explicitly deleted or defaulted).
+FIELD(UserProvidedDefaultConstructor,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// The special members which have been declared for this class,
+/// either by the user or implicitly.
+FIELD(DeclaredSpecialMembers, 6,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// Whether an implicit copy constructor could have a const-qualified
+/// parameter, for initializing virtual bases and for other subobjects.
+FIELD(ImplicitCopyConstructorCanHaveConstParamForVBase, 1, NO_MERGE)
+FIELD(ImplicitCopyConstructorCanHaveConstParamForNonVBase,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// Whether an implicit copy assignment operator would have a
+/// const-qualified parameter.
+FIELD(ImplicitCopyAssignmentHasConstParam, 1, NO_MERGE)
+
+/// Whether any declared copy constructor has a const-qualified
+/// parameter.
+FIELD(HasDeclaredCopyConstructorWithConstParam, 1, MERGE_OR)
+
+/// Whether any declared copy assignment operator has either a
+/// const-qualified reference parameter or a non-reference parameter.
+FIELD(HasDeclaredCopyAssignmentWithConstParam, 1, MERGE_OR)
+
+#undef FIELD
